Heating Efficiency Ratings
Choosing a modern wall-mounted heater involves understanding heating efficiency ratings, which play an essential role in how well your space will be warmed. These ratings are typically measured in watts, with common heaters ranging from 400 to 1500 watts, impacting their effectiveness in heating various room sizes. For instance, a 1500-watt heater can effectively warm spaces up to 200 square feet in well-insulated environments. Energy efficiency also hinges on a heater’s ability to maintain a constant temperature; many models feature ECO modes that adjust power output based on the ambient temperature. Additionally, adjustable thermostats let you set specific temperature ranges, generally from 41°F to 95°F, giving you flexibility in achieving your desired comfort level.
Safety Features Overview
Understanding heating efficiency is just one part of selecting the right wall-mounted heater; safety features are equally important. Look for models with overheat protection, which prevents the unit from reaching dangerous temperatures. Tip-over shut-off mechanisms are essential, too, as they automatically turn off the heater if it’s knocked over, reducing fire hazards. If you have kids or pets, prioritize heaters with child lock features to prevent accidental operation. Ascertain the heater has safety certifications like ETL or UL listings, indicating it meets specific safety standards. Finally, consider units made with flame-retardant materials and appropriate IP ratings, allowing safe use in moisture-prone areas like bathrooms. Choosing these features enhances safety and provides peace of mind in your home.
Installation and Maintenance Ease
While selecting a wall-mounted heater, ease of installation and maintenance should be high on your list of priorities. Many modern heaters require no drilling or specialized tools, letting you set them up in just minutes. Electric panel heaters, for example, can be mounted directly on the wall with minimal hardware, making them a convenient choice. Most wall heaters are also maintenance-free due to their lack of moving parts, leading to zero lifetime repair costs. Plus, the slim profile of these units reduces floor clutter, enhancing your space’s aesthetics while providing efficient heating. Many models come with user-friendly installation guides and templates, ensuring accurate mounting and alignment for a hassle-free experience.
Control Options Available
When considering wall-mounted heaters, the control options available can greatly enhance your heating experience. Many modern units come with remote control features, allowing you to adjust settings without getting up. If you prefer tech-savvy solutions, look for heaters with smart control capabilities through smartphone apps. This enables you to operate and monitor your heater from anywhere. Additionally, voice control compatibility with devices like Alexa and Google Home makes it easy to integrate into your smart home system. Digital displays provide real-time information on temperature, timers, and heating modes, simplifying management. Advanced models often include programmable timers and ECO modes, automatically adjusting output based on ambient temperature to optimize energy efficiency and keep your space cozy.
